嘉陵江干流鱼类物种分类多样性研究

         

摘要

The distribution patterns of biodiversity and its influencing factors are the central issue in biogeography and macroecology. According to historical records and specimens preserved in the collection museum of College of Life Science, China West Normal University, the fish species composition of the Jialing River is systematically arranged, and the average taxonomic distinctness index (△+) and variation in taxonomic distinctness index ( ∧+) were tested to study the taxonomic diversity of fishes in the main section of the Jialing River. The combined data set indicates 156 fish species in the Jialing River, belonging to 85 genera, 18 families and 7 orders, among which, the largest group is the Cypriniform fishes, including 116 species, accounting for 74. 36% of the total species; the Siluriformes come in second, 22 species, accounting for 14. 10% of the total species, and the Perciformes are the third, 12 species, accounting for 7.69% of the total species. Little change in taxonomic composition of the Jialing River from upstream to downstream is found, and there are 126 fish species in upstream, 129 species in mid-reach, and 132 species in downstream. The results of fish taxonomic diversity show that the mean A~ of the section of the Jialing River is about 56. 7, among which, mean △+ of fish species in midoreach is about 61.2, higher than that of the upstream (△+ = 61.0), but lower than that of the downstream (△+ = 61.7). The results show that the distribution pattern of fish diversity is closely related to the aquatic ecological environment of the Jialing River, which can provide a useful context for revealing the distribution characteristics of fish community, protecting fish diversity and managing aquatic ecosystems in the Jialing River.%生物多样性的分布格局及其影响因素一直是生物地理学和生态学研究的核心问题之一,为了更全面地了解嘉陵江干流鱼类物种多样性,本研究通过野外调查和历史资料分析,系统整理了鱼类的物种组成,并计算了嘉陵江干流及各江段鱼类的平均分类差异指数(△+)和分类差异变异指数(∧+).种类统计结果显示,嘉陵江干流分布鱼类有156种,隶属于7目18科85属,其中鲤形目鱼类最多,有116种,占全流域物种数的74.36%;其次为鲇形目鱼类,有22种,占全流域物种数的14.10%;第三位为鲈形目鱼类,有12种,占全流域物种数的7.69%.嘉陵江各江段鱼类分类组成变化不大,上游分布鱼类126种,中游129种,下游132种.鱼类物种分类多样性分析结果表观,嘉陵江干流△+约为56.7,∧+约为324,其中下游最高,△约为61.7;中游其次,△+约为61.2,上游最低,△+约为60.0.结果表明:嘉陵江干流鱼类物种多样性分布规律与水生态环境密切相关,为揭示嘉陵江鱼类群落分布特征,保护鱼类多样性,以及管理水生态系统提供重要的参考依据.
